cp-e™ has had the privilege to sponsor the team of Jason Saini & Richard Fisher and their Mazda5 in the One Lap of America event.
Many of you are probably wondering what exactly is the One Lap of America. Some of you have heard the name but don't really know what it is. The One Lap of America started out as the real Cannonball Run. The Cannonball now made infamous thanks to the movie was created in the early 70's by Brock Yates, Car & Driver's senior editor.

We have finalized the design for the Genesis Coupe Triple Gauge pod - tweaking the placement of mounting clips, making sure edges line up flush, and overall fitment is of OEM quality. We have gone through multiple prototypes to ensure quality and fitment.
Our gauge pods are made to match the interior of the vehicle as close as possible to keep the vehicle looks clean and professional. We match the graining of the dash surface finish as well to maintain the OEM look.

cp-e™ is proud to announce the first available tuning solution for the 2010 mazdaSPEED3. Our proven Standback™ 2 piggyback engine controller and PNP™ harness is now in stock and ready to ship for the Gen2 SPEED3. The Standback™ 2 is one of our proudest achievements since the company’s inception, enabling on-the-fly adjustments of boost pressure, ignition timing, and fuel delivery all in real time. FMIC Upgrades are soon to be a common modification - at which point the factory unit mounted below the main radiator will be rendered useless, taking up space, weight and collecting rodents in the open endtanks.
Removing the factory FMIC opens up quite a bit of usable space and reduces weight. Unfortunately - removing this small intercooler means losing support for the radiator above, thus requiring alternative mounts.
cp-e™ will be coming out with a basic yet versatile solution to removing your factory intercooler.
We have been hard at work on R&D with the new 2010 mazdaSPEED3. We are happy to announce that the catback exhaust is now in production. Like our other exhaust systems, the Gen2 SPEED3 catback is made of 304 stainless steel. It is a complete 3" system with a dual exit. This catback will bolt up to your stock or an aftermarket downpipe. Check out the pictures and sound clips below.
Everyone wants better performance, but some people do no want a louder exhaust. cp-e™ has come up with the perfect addon solution, the cp-e Stealth Pipe.

The Stealth Pipe will quiet our exhaust without losing performance. We have designed this addon feature to be completely hidden from view. We have used the 3rd hanger to tuck the Stealth Pipe behind the bumper and out of view.

As many of you know, cp-e™ has been sponsoring 2 mazdaSPEED3s in the 2009 Redline time attack season. Brian Alvarez in the West and Gary Fratianne in the East. Last weekend was the final redline time attack race of the season. And we are proud to announce that with determination, a lot of seat time, and some serious driving skills both placed 2nd in the Street FWD. Our congratulations go out to both drivers as 2nd place is not an easy feat. Both Brian and Gary were running cars with stock engines and basic bolt-ons against cars with engine swaps.

cp-e™ is proud to announce their gauge pod design for the Hyundai Genesis Coupe. As with the rest of our gauge pod line, laser scanners and precision machining are being used to ensure the cp-e™ gauge pod is made to look as close to a factory OEM part as possible, while offering the flexibility of housing 52mm or 60mm gauges. This gauge solution will feature OEM-like graining and OEM tabs for a perfect snap fit. We will have photos of the prototype within the next few weeks. The tooling will begin after the first of the year.
